    I'm not sure if this is a bug, so I'm posting here. I've noticed in Superstition Canyon that the Elven Mages are insanely adept at dodging. I'm about level 85ish with 130ish water attunement, and I can unload my 1000 focus points on an Elven mage, attacking with ice arrows and ice fists ect., and the damn thing can still be alive at the end. It seems to dodge between 90% and 95% of my attacks. Pretty strong for a mob that's green to me. The elven warriors and archers do not exhibit this behavior. Has anyone else noticed mages dodging excessively?

    I think this bug started when they added terrain height damage differences...Went to Crag Foothills, it's an exercise in frustration when the mages get into their dodge monkey mode, they can even still dodge 100% while running away with their backs turned (not supposed to be possible anymore), or any other angle.

    This bug wastes tons of resources, especially when the mages get free heals during 'dodge invincibility mode' and completely heal from the brink of death...please fix.

    See updates on this bug report (which also links to an older report on the issue). The issue appears to be caused by having an pet/elemental as an alternative target.
